Physical properties of metals METALS Solid state at room temp Shiny appearance High density Good heat … WebExperiment 1: lead (II) oxide Transfer one small spatula measure of lead (II) oxide to the empty weighing dish. Add one spatula measure of charcoal powder. Mix the two powders together using a spatula. Transfer the mixture into a hard-glass test tube and strongly heat this mixture for five minutes in a Bunsen flame.

WebJan 25, 2014 · The order of reactivity of the 4 metals from the most reactive to the least is magnesium, zinc, iron and copper. 1. Most reactive metals are at the top while the … WebThe metals below hydrogen in the reactivity series don't react with steam. Summary. Metals from calcium upwards. These react vigorously (and even more vigorously the higher up the series you go) with cold water to form the metal hydroxide and hydrogen. Metals from magnesium to iron. WebNov 2, 2024 · The reactivity series is a series of metals, in order of reactivity from highest to lowest. It is used to determine the products of single displacement reactions, whereby metal A will replace another metal B in a solution if A is higher in the series.
